Landscape Painting Courses Fishbourne
Louise Balaam NEAC, member of the New English Art Club, runs our 2-day Landscape Painting workshops in the greater Fishbourne area. Louise’s work and painting style will be introduced to you on this course. You will concentrate on learning to work dynamically, quickly and freely. If the weather allows, students will be able to draw outside, working on simplifying, abstraction and working with pencil and watercolour before working on painting in the studio. While Louise is available during these two days to give advice and one on one tuition, we encourage students to make several paintings. A number of her sketchbooks will be there for your perusal while your own sketchbooks will be utilized as reference and ideas for your painting. The second day will provide an opportunity for the group to critique each other’s work.
Portrait Painting Fishbourne
Tim Benson VPROI, Vice President of the Royal Institute of Oil Painters, presents our Portrait Painting Masterclass, a 2-day workshop in the greater Fishbourne area. During the course students will be introduced to the artist, his work and the philosophy behind his work. On the first day, after a demonstration by Tim, you will proceed to create small, quick oil sketches which focus more on tone, colour and form than detail. Students will produce a large painting on the second day, with the added difficulty of not adding detail. In order to identify ways in which to create interest and tension in the work, students’ work will be discussed and their choices examined throughout this process. The course will conclude with a one on one assessment of the student’s work.
